Super W thoughts (we’ll go into more detail in our next episode):
- All roads lead to Fiji v the Waratahs right now. Both sides are guaranteed a finals position, with the winner likely being the favourite for the comp.
- Rebels and Force could be lined up to grab their first since 2020 and 2019 respectfully in the next few weeks. Force are a good shot against the Brumbies, while the Rebels are more of an outsider against the Reds, however I wouldn’t rule them out. Round 6 seems them clash against each other, so anything could happen.
